Output 777316523cbf8249ceeb05468dded21ed11de5ae873441c83cd4a474c337ba4a:0

value
28591851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 433dcaa335dd1d9b0149509cdc20bf843fcfbf6f OP_EQUAL
address
ME2hXdo2b74MzAfKVuuTFqFVvrvw8Vaag7
transaction
777316523cbf8249ceeb05468dded21ed11de5ae873441c83cd4a474c337ba4a
spent
true